Record Number of College Students to Graduate in China in 2025 as Unemployment Crisis Persists

Analysts told The Epoch Times this could fuel discontent with the regime and create catalysts for social unrest.

A record number of new college graduates is set to hit China’s job market in 2025, while this year’s graduates are still struggling to find employment amid a sluggish economy.

The large number of college graduates will exacerbate China’s unemployment crisis and could lead to social unrest, analysts told The Epoch Times.
